How the Proper’s “Open Borders” Fable May Be Fueling the Migration Disaster

Yearly america spends many billions of {dollars} securing the two,000-mile border it shares with Mexico. This perpetually rising funding has made Customs and Border Safety—which is staffed by greater than 60,000 federal workers—one of many largest legislation enforcement organizations on the planet. 

However you wouldn’t know that by tuning in to Fox Information, which depicts the US-Mexico border as an unsupervised wasteland the place all are free to return and go at will. Since simply earlier than the 2020 election, the time period “open borders” has been featured in right-wing media with startling frequency: From November 1, 2020, via March 16, 2023, Fox Information pundits used the phrase a whopping 3,282 occasions, in response to knowledge compiled by America’s Voice and Media Issues, whereas Newsmax clocked 2,727 mentions over the identical interval. This protection, in response to America’s Voice, aired throughout time slots collectively valued at practically $27 million for advertisers.  

Whereas right-wing media’s “open borders” messaging has confirmed salient for stateside viewers, there’s additionally cause to consider that it’s impacting perceptions of the border overseas. “I met with migrants in Costa Rica that have been turned again, and their sense was that they are going to be capable to enter freely,” Consultant Adriano Espaillat, a New York Democrat, advised me, arguing that the “confusion” stems squarely from right-wing disinformation. “The notion from them was that the border is open and so they might simply stroll via.” John Modlin, a chief Border Patrol agent, shared the same perception final month. Testifying earlier than the Home Oversight Committee, he relayed how detained migrants typically mentioned they have been led to consider the border “was open.” 

Simply how this misinformation is reaching migrants just isn’t totally clear. However it’s well-known that human smugglers, who ferry migrants throughout the border for a price, have extensively promoted the “open borders” lie as a method of driving enterprise, in response to Dylan Corbett, govt director of the Hope Border Institute, a nonprofit that works with migrants. “Smugglers are continuously peddling that sort of misinformation as a result of they’re seeking to feed their backside line,” he mentioned, noting that traffickers falsely promote “open” crossings to migrants determined for a method into the US. The “open borders” fantasy can also be unfold on Fb and WhatsApp, the place it reaches unwitting migrants. “We had a bunch of Venezuelans who approached a bridge as a result of they’d seen one thing on-line and have been underneath the notion that the border was open,” Corbett added.

Nonetheless, Corbett famous that whereas migrants may latch on to “any glimmer of hope that may maintain them on their journey,” together with bogus conservative speaking factors that find yourself on social media, coverage debates in Washington and on Fox Information is hardly what’s fueling the disaster. “We all know what’s occurring of their nations: starvation, poverty, and social insecurity,” he mentioned. “These are the issues that drive migration. Not the political state of affairs within the US.”  

Vanessa Cardenas, the manager director of America’s Voice, mentioned that she, too, has heard accounts of migrants receiving misinformation in regards to the porousness of the border from social media and smugglers. “The very best ‘open border’ propaganda machine is, the truth is, the GOP,” she mentioned in an interview. “We all know the influence this disinformation has on migrants, who largely get info via on-line platforms. And we all know that smugglers take this info and use it for their very own functions––to recruit and encourage irregular migration.”

The “open borders” narrative, whereas particularly distinguished now, has been circulating within the US for years. Within the mid-2000s, when Lou Dobbs hosted a nightly present on CNN, he aired a recurring section known as Damaged Borders, during which he baselessly portrayed migrants as disease-ridden criminals. That type of protection, seen on the time as each disturbing and novel, is now par for the course on Fox Information, the community Dobbs joined when he left CNN. Tucker Carlson repeatedly smears South and Central American migrants as invaders freely rampaging throughout the border, even claiming they make the US “dirtier” and are being utilized by Democrats to “change the present voters.”
